PC World’s Nationwide 3G Network Testing

PC World commissioned an extensive nationwide 3G test in the U.S.:

The AT&T network’s 13-city average download speed in our tests was 812 kbps. Its average upload speed was 660 kbps. Reliability was an issue in our experience of the AT&T system: Our testers were able to make a connection at a reasonable, uninterrupted speed in only 68 percent of their tests.

Reliability is the single most important factor, and AT&T’s network is clearly the least reliable. “Sorry about your complete inability to get a connection at all, but if you did have a working connection, you’d have a good upload speed” is little solace.
